Easy fast fix for sticky DD reproducers
Posted: Wed Sep 03, 2014 3:05 pm
Recently obtained a 2nd DD reproducer for use in my C-250 DD machine.
This reproducer is one which has the pivot at the rear being just a tad
tight when the screw is fully tightened.
So, instead of running it with the screw backed off half a turn
to keep it pivoting freely, I made a tiny spacer washer to put under
the screw head so it can be tightened properly, and also be
pivoting freely.
I used #30 gauge copper coil-winding wire, a very short piece.
Made a little circular "C" shaped spacer just exactly the diameter
to fit over the screw threads. It is about .010 inches thick.
Just enough so that the screw can be tightened down real good
and the pivot works right. A tiny few drops of sewing machine oil
in there, and this reproducer now lets the weight glide over
to the inside of the limit-loop when the stylus runs off into
thew runoff area of the record.
A really proper spacer for this would be a tiny, tiny hardened
steel washer just the right size. But the copper wire "C" spacer
works and is easy to make.
